Step-by-step Preparation of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ake

Are you craving a dish that combines the deep flavors of French onion soup with the comforting touch of gnocchi? You’re in the right place. This recipe for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ake will be your new favorite for cozy nights at home. Let’s get started on this delicious journey!

Caramelize the onions

The first step in achieving that rich, savory flavor characteristic of any great French onion dish is to caramelize the onions. Slice 3-4 large onions thinly.

  • Heat 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
  • Once the oil is hot, add the onions and a pinch of salt. The salt will help to draw out moisture.
  • Cook the onions slowly, stirring often, for about 25-30 minutes until they turn a deep golden brown.

The key here is patience—don’t rush the process! As you cook, the natural sugars in the onions will caramelize, creating rich, complex flavors. If you find the onions browning too fast, feel free to lower the heat.

Deglaze the skillet

Now that your onions are beautifully caramelized, it’s time to deglaze the skillet. This step will add even more flavor to your creamy French onion gnocchi bake.

  • Add 1-2 cups of low-sodium vegetable broth to the skillet. You can also use a flavorful broth cut with a splash of apple cider vinegar for a bit of tang.
  • Scrape the bottom of the skillet with a wooden spoon to release any sticky bits, which contain tons of flavor.
  • Allow this mixture to simmer for about 5 minutes. Letting it cool slightly will help it blend seamlessly with the rest of your ingredients.

Make the creamy sauce

Next up, we’re moving on to the star of the show: the creamy sauce.

  • In a separate pot, melt 2 tablespoons of butter over low heat.
  • Stir in 2 tablespoons of all-purpose flour, cooking for about a minute to form a roux.
  • Gradually whisk in the caramelized onion-broth mixture until smooth.
  • Add in 1 cup of heavy cream, and bring the sauce to a gentle simmer. Stir until the sauce thickens, then season with sal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ste.

This creamy sauce serves as the perfect complement to your onions and gnocchi, bringing all the flavors together beautifully.

Cook the gnocchi

While your creamy sauce achieves its velvety form, it’s time to cook the gnocchi.

  •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il.
  • Add 1 pound of gnocchi and cook according to package instructions. Usually, they’ll float to the surface in just 2-3 minutes!
  • Drain the gnocchi and gently fold them into the creamy sauce. Make sure they are well-coated.

This step ensures that each heavenly dumpling is infused with that luscious sauce.

Top with cheese and bake

You’re almost there! Now it’s time to assemble your creamy French onion gnocchi bake.

  •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  • Pour the gnocchi and sauce mixture into a baking dish, then top it generously with grated cheese. A blend of Gruyère and mozzarella works wonderfully to achieve that stretchy, golden crust.
  • Bake for about 20-25 minutes until the cheese is bubbling and nicely browned.

Variations of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ake

Add Sautéed Mushrooms for Extra Flavor

If you’re looking to amplify the flavor profile of your creamy French onion gnocchi bake, sautéed mushrooms are a fantastic addition. Their earthy, umami notes pair beautifully with the sweetness of caramelized onions, creating a delightful depth in every bite. Simply slice some button or cremini mushrooms and sauté them in a bit of olive oil before folding them into your gnocchi mixture. Not only do they enhance the dish’s taste, but they also add a wonderful texture!

Cooking Tips and Notes for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ake

The Importance of Low and Slow for Caramelizing

Caramelizing onions can feel intimidating, but trust me—taking your time pays off! Cooking your onions low and slow allows their natural sugars to develop fully, resulting in that rich, golden-brown color and deep flavor we all love in a creamy French onion gnocchi bake. Aim for about 45 minutes on medium-low heat. If your onions start to stick, just splash in a bit of vegetable broth for a delicious lift!

Broiling for Extra Crispiness

When it comes to the final touch, don’t skip the broiler! Once you’ve assembled your creamy French onion gnocchi bake, pop it under the broiler for just a few minutes. This step creates that irresistibly crispy top layer that perfectly contrasts the creamy filling. Just keep a close eye on it—broiling can turn from golden to burnt in a flash.

How do I store leftovers?

If you find yourself with any leftover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ake, the good news is that it stores quite well! Place it in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to three days. To reheat, simply pop it in the oven at 350°F until warmed through, or use a microwave for quicker results. Just be aware that the gnocchi might become a tad softer, but it’ll still be delicious!

Can I make this dish ahead of time?

Absolutely! This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ake is a fantastic candidate for meal prep. You can assemble everything a day in advance and store it in the refrigerator before baking. Just remember to adjust the baking time slightly if you’re cooking it straight from the fridge. It’s a real time-saver for busy weeknights!

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ake

Creamy French Onion Gnocchi Bake with Turkey Bacon Delight

Save Recipe

A delicious and creamy gnocchi bake featuring the rich flavors of French onion and turkey bacon.

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 package gnocchi
  • 4 slices turkey bacon
  • 1 large onion, thinly sliced
  • 2 cups heavy cream
  • 1 cup shredded cheese
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on thyme

Instructions

  1. Cook the turkey bacon in a skillet until crispy, then remove and set aside.
  2. In the same skillet, add olive oil and sauté the onions until caramelized.
  3. Mix in the cream, garlic powder, and thyme.
  4. Add the gnocchi and cooked turkey bacon to the skillet and stir until well combined.
  5. Transfer the mixture to a baking dish and top with shredded cheese.
  6. Bake at 350°F for 20 minutes or until the cheese is bubbly.

Notes

  • Feel free to substitute chicken bacon or regular bacon if preferred.
  • Add more vegetables like spinach for added nutrition.
